Abstract: | In this thesis, limitations as well as flaws of all the existing methods to find maximal and minimal fuzzy solution of the system of fuzzy linear equations and its variants are pointed out. Furthermore, to overcome the limitations as well as to resolve the flaws of the existing methods, new methods (named as Mehar-Keerat methods) are proposed to find the maximal and minimal fuzzy solution of the system of fuzzy linear equations and its variants. newline |
